Description
New aromatic polyimides containing benzofuran ring were synthesized from pyromellitic acid dianhydride (PMDA) and 2, 8-diaminodibenzofuran (2, 8-DAD). The most remarkable feature of these resins were higher temperature resistance than conventional polyimides, prepared by condensation of PMDA and 4, 4′-diaminodi-phenyl ether (DDE), while the new polyimides were stiff and brittle. An investigation was undertaken to determine the effect of copolymerization of 2, 8-DAD and DDE on thermal and tensile properties of polyimide film. The more copolymerization ratio of 2, 8-DAD, the higher thermal resistance of copolymer. On the other hand the increasing of 2, 8-DAD component resulted in lowering of the molecular weight and highering of the elasticity.
